我的方法: Memory机制 + cursor rules + 阶段性重构。
我最近用Cursor开发一个Next.js项目时,也遇到了同样的问题:Agent在修复bug时频繁写出重复逻辑,甚至破坏已有架构。
经过两个月的实践,我发现最有效的解决方案是"记忆文件+小步重构"的组合策略。
第一,必须给Agent建立由我们自主控制的长期记忆(什么时候AI能对写出来的代码负责,再交给它全部控制)。
我参考reddit上的经验,在项目根目录创建了.cursorrules和CURSOR_ME…。
{dede:pagebreak/}
为什么人到中年,很少有身材苗条的?
如何评价赵本山的演技?
Rust 的设计缺陷是什么?
上海首例认定提供爬虫程序抓取公开数据构成提供侵入计算机信息系统程序罪案,该案件有哪些细节值得关注?
健身教练们觉得女生怎样的身材才是好身材?
Chrome 浏览器设计的神细节有哪些?
目前最具性价比的全栈路线是啥?
有什么是你去了西藏才知道的事情?
请问游戏科学当时是怎么防止人才被别的公司挖走的,一个公司怎样才能留住员工?
小乌龟最喜欢什么样的水质?
如何评价《灵笼 2》第六集?
吴柳芳的真实水平如何?
面试官灵魂拷问:为什么 SQL 语句不要过多的 join?
为什么是9月3日阅兵而不是10月1日国庆阅兵?
请问游戏科学当时是怎么防止人才被别的公司挖走的,一个公司怎样才能留住员工?
明明无线鼠标有那么多优点,为什么还有那么多人买有线鼠标?